It’s the Third Annual Women of Excellence High Tea presented by the Tri-State Defender and Real Times Media. The nominations are in and the honorees have been selected. Another group of 50 African-American women in the Memphis Metropolitan area will be welcomed into an exclusive circle of professionals and leaders who have distinguished themselves by their remarkable civic contributions and career achievements.
Memphis has been blessed with African-American women who demonstrate personal strength and integrity in their ability to move the city forward in its deep and rich culture, as well as advancing causes for the city, at large. The Tri-State Defender’s recognition of these women in a gathering among their colleagues and friends is a one-of-a-kind annual event. Past events have culminated in an assembly of diversity as the honorees’ families, coworkers, colleagues, constituents and friends convene on a standing-room-only occasion.
Each previous Women of Excellence affair promoted networking excitement among the attendees. Our past honorees have served as advocates of the Tri-State Defender by contributing editorial content on issues that are relevant to our community; and stimulated community involvement with us to ensure the Tri-State Defender’s historical sustainability.
